Thorne North Station operates a ticket office open from 07:00 to 17:30 on weekdays. Don’t worry about long queues as the station also provides accessible ticket machines, making it convenient for everyone. However, keep in mind that you can’t collect pre-purchased tickets directly from machines here. If you require assistance, there's staff help available for most of the day, and customer help points are on-site.
Although there are no waiting rooms or lounges, there are basic restroom facilities. Please note that you'll only have access to the toilets when staff are present. For those eager to ride a bike to the station, there are four cycle stands available on platform one and within the car park – make sure to lock your bike securely as there’s CCTV monitoring the area!
Thorne North is partially accessible, classified as a Category B station - which means there is step-free access only to parts of the station. If you need assistance crossing platforms, be aware that the staff-operated 'barrow' crossing is locked after the ticket office closes. For assistance, especially if traveling outside staff hours, it is advised to plan your journey in advance and contact the helpline at 0800 138 5560 for alternative solutions.
The station is well-connected to other modes of transport, offering convenient options for continued travel. Rail replacement services can be accessed from Selby Road, ensuring you can still reach your next destination even in the event of rail disruptions. Local taxi services can be easily booked, and bus services are available via Busline, which you can contact at 0871 200 2233 for route info and times.

At Runcorn train station, passengers can purchase tickets at the ticket office, which is open from 05:45 to 19:30 on weekdays, from 06:30 to 19:30 on Saturdays, and from 08:45 to 19:30 on Sundays. If you’re running short on time, ticket machines are available for your convenience, though accessible machines are not currently available. For the tech-savvy traveler, it's worth noting that smartcards are not issued or validated here, so plan accordingly.
Step-free access throughout the station makes Runcorn ideal for passengers with mobility needs, and staff are available to assist daily until late. The station boasts a range of amenities including waiting rooms, seating areas, and accessible toilets. While luggage storage isn't provided, lost property services are managed by Avanti West Coast. Refreshments and shops are available on-site, although visitors won’t find an ATM or currency exchange facilities. For cyclists, there are ample bicycle storage options, fully monitored by CCTV for added security.
Transportation links at Runcorn station are well-established, offering a convenient array of alternative travel methods. A rail replacement service is conveniently located at the station entrance turning circle, ensuring seamless travel even during disruptions. Local buses can be a great alternative for exploring the surrounding area, with printable information available to guide your journey.
